DESCRIPTION:St. Luke’s Ministry for Children\, Youth\, and Families offers Rhythms of Grace as a church experience for busy families and for those may not feel comfortable in a traditional worship setting – on Saturday\, October 5\, 2024 at 10am in the Undercroft. \nThis program especially supports children on the Autism Spectrum\, but the interactive service is also intended for families of all kinds: with small\, active children or children with special needs. We have explored Bible stories with simple songs\, Instax photographs\, parachute games\, puppet shows\, and more. \nA simple\, family-friendly brunch will follow the service.

DESCRIPTION:On Friday\, October 11th at 5 pm\, St. Luke’s Commission to Dismantle Racism and Discrimination will partner with Jamestown Pride to host a dinner-and-a-movie screening of “My Name is Pauli Murray” — a documentary about a Black\, non-binary Episcopal priest and attorney. \nPauli Murray\, currently being commemorated as the 11th coin in the American Women Quarters program\, was a legal trailblazer whose ideas influenced RBG’s fight for gender equality and Thurgood Marshall’s civil rights arguments. This is a portrait of their impact as a non-binary Black luminary: Lawyer\, activist\, poet\, and priest who transformed the world.\nThis film screening is scheduled on October 11th in commemoration of National Coming Out Day and will take place in St. Luke’s Undercroft at 5pm (Enter at 4th Street Doors.)

DESCRIPTION:In October\, the New Neighbor’s Coalition Global Perspectives Book Club will be taking a break from our books written by immigrant authors to read a book about an immigrant who came to live in Chautauqua County instead. Run! From Civil War to the NFL: The Jehuu Caulcrick Story is a biography written by local author\, Bill Burk\, that depicts Jehuu’s journey from Liberia to Western New York. From the back of the book: \n  \n“When he was seven years old Jehuu Caulcrick (Jay-you Call-crick) walked the Liberian coast with his family\, passing through checkpoints armed with child soldiers not much older than him\, blank faces\, teeth yellowed by jungle-juice and heroin\, AK-47s hanging off gaunt bodies. It was 1990\, the middle of country’s second civil war in ten years. He walked for nearly seven-hundred miles\, until he was nine years old. When he was twenty-seven years old Jehuu carried a football for the Buffalo Bills in the NFL for one yard and a first down\, his only carry in a five-year nomadic career as a professional football player. In between\, a lot happened.” \n  \nBill Burk and Run! will be featured at an upcoming book event. This is hosted in partnership with the Chautauqua Hall of Fame\, and the author himself.
